Output 786e49af6c6d7da0429fb2619b63a4bed7c21f00192b3a5ef43c7292f47f00f1:16

value
2218646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5984cba29641cdba2fc844fd4abb74eec7a0a22 OP_EQUAL
address
3KhoVJbFPZZrTDLT9T5xu2kcSivXRLdkYd
transaction
786e49af6c6d7da0429fb2619b63a4bed7c21f00192b3a5ef43c7292f47f00f1
confirmations
283219
spent
true